Jimmie, we’re thrilled to have you sharing your thoughts and lessons with our community. So, for folks who are at a stage in their life or career where they are trying to be more resilient, can you share where you get your resilience from?

Since the age of 8 years old I have always had determination to finish certain things. Music was definitely one of those things. Music got me through a lot of troubling times. I began first just listening to music, then I began to listen to poetry which led to me start writing my own music. I was 13 years old at the time of starting to write music. By then, I had endured a lot in life. From being sexual assaulted by family and friends, to being put down by everyone around me for pursuing music. Music has always been my passion. It literally saved my life on many occasions, like when I used to have suicidal thoughts or would hurt myself (cutting myself with a knife). People gave me encouraging words through out the years but none of it resonated until I heard it though music. My mom hated my passion for music and I’ll never forget her (along with a lot of other people) telling me “Music don’t put food on the table or pay the bills”, or “you should just work and quit doing music”. All of that motivated me a year after losing my first daughter in 2021. I got divorced that same year and pursued music fully since then. I say all this to say, my resilience comes from the negative that’s already placed around me.

Great, so let’s take a few minutes and cover your story. What should folks know about you and what you do?

HungerLYFE is a brand I created in 2016 which started as neighborhood protection. It was for teens in the area who needed something to do after school or during the summer. It became a music thing once I started saying it in songs then created a label, HungerLYFE Entertainment. After starting the label, I began to build the label with passionate people; engineers, producers, other artist, videographers, models etc. Now HungerLYFE thrives to promote our music as well as our message; Be the greatest you you can be!
